Eyelid edema is one of the common symptoms of ophthalmology, a variety of diseases can be manifested as ocular edema. Eye infection is the most common cause of eyelid edema, patients can follow the doctor’s instructions to use anti-infection drugs, such as tobramycin eye drops, ganciclovir gel. Eye allergy is also a common cause of eyelid edema, patients can follow the doctor’s instructions to use sodium cromoglycate eye drops and other anti-allergy drugs to promote eyelid edema subside. Eye trauma patients can also appear eyelid edema, eye pain can also occur, trauma early patients with local cold compresses on the eyes, 48 hours after the local hot compresses on the eyes, to promote eyelid swelling subside. It is recommended that patients with significant eyelid swelling consult a doctor to assess their condition and follow the doctor’s instructions for treatment.
